I carry water from home in a thermos: Deepika Singh

I believe in using resources responsibly and avoiding unnecessary consumption. I am mindful of electricity and water use, and before leaving for a shoot, I put out food and water for birds and arrange bananas for monkeys.

 As humans increasing ngly occupy natural habitats. small acts of coexistence matter. In my daily life, I moke simple sustainable choices. I ovoid plastic bottles, carry water from home in a thermos, use steel or copper bottles and store water in matkas when possible. 

I also avaid pi avaid plastic bags and carry jute bags while shopping. These habits stem from a growing sense of awareness and gratitude towards nature.

I try to avoid unnecessary travel: Adrija Roy

I try to incorporate simple, practical changes into my daily life, whether it is carrying a cloth bag while shopping, avoiding single-use plastics, or opting for sustainable alternatives like a wooden toothbrush. 

I also make an effort to conserve water and electricity and plan my schedule efficiently to minimise unnecessary travel.. 

These may seem like small steps, but they help me stay mindful every day. 

As an actor, I believe there is a certain influence we carry because people often notice and emulate even the smallest habits. 

That awareness has made me more responsible in my choices
